ReactOS Fundraising Campaign 2012
 
€ 4,410 / € 30,000

Information | Donate

Home | Info | Community | Development | myReactOS | Contact Us

  1. Home
  2. Community
  3. Development
  4. myReactOS
  5. Fundraiser 2012

  1. Main Page
  2. Alphabetical List
  3. Data Structures
  4. Directories
  5. File List
  6. Data Fields
  7. Globals
  8. Related Pages

ReactOS Development > Doxygen

url.c File Reference
#include "config.h"
#include <stdarg.h>
#include "wine/debug.h"
#include "windef.h"
#include "winbase.h"
#include "winreg.h"
#include "winhttp.h"
#include "shlwapi.h"
#include "winhttp_private.h"

Go to the source code of this file.

Functions

 WINE_DEFAULT_DEBUG_CHANNEL (winhttp)
static BOOL set_component (WCHAR **str, DWORD *str_len, WCHAR *value, DWORD len, DWORD flags)
static BOOL decode_url (LPCWSTR url, LPWSTR buffer, LPDWORD buflen)
BOOL WINAPI WinHttpCrackUrl (LPCWSTR url, DWORD len, DWORD flags, LPURL_COMPONENTSW uc)
static INTERNET_SCHEME get_scheme (const WCHAR *scheme, DWORD len)
static const WCHARget_scheme_string (INTERNET_SCHEME scheme)
static BOOL uses_default_port (INTERNET_SCHEME scheme, INTERNET_PORT port)
static BOOL need_escape (WCHAR c)
static DWORD copy_escape (WCHAR *dst, const WCHAR *src, DWORD len)
static DWORD comp_length (DWORD len, DWORD flags, WCHAR *comp)
static BOOL calc_length (URL_COMPONENTS *uc, DWORD flags, LPDWORD len)
BOOL WINAPI WinHttpCreateUrl (LPURL_COMPONENTS uc, DWORD flags, LPWSTR url, LPDWORD required)

Variables

static const WCHAR scheme_http [] = {'h','t','t','p',0}
static const WCHAR scheme_https [] = {'h','t','t','p','s',0}

Generated on Wed May 23 2012 05:16:35 for ReactOS by doxygen 1.7.6.1

ReactOS is a registered trademark or a trademark of ReactOS Foundation in the United States and other countries.